Respondents in all petitions COMMON PRAYER : Writ Petitions fil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, praying for issuance of a Writ of Mandamus, to direct the first respondent to dispose the petitions for conferment of permanent status in CPS Nos.54, 47, 50 and 53 of 2011 filed by the petitioners before the first respondent within the time stipulated by this Court.

In all petitions For Petitioners : Mr.S.Louis For Respondents : Mr.K.Mu.Muthu Additional Government Pleader COMMON ORDER By consent of both parties, these Writ Petitions are taken up for final disposal at the admission stage itself.

2. The petitioners in these Writ Petitions, filed petitions before the first respondent herein seeking conferment of permanent status. The petitions were filed way back in the year 2011. https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/

Their grievance is that they are still kept pending, even though more than seven years have gone by. Therefore, this Court directs the first respondent to dispose of the petitions filed by the petitioners herein seeking conferment of permanent status, on merits in accordance with law, within a period of six months from the date of receipt of a copy of this order. It is made clear that this Court has not expressed any opinion on the merits of the matter.
